CVE-2022-27598
CVE-2022-27598 affects QNAP QTS, QuTS hero, QuTScloud, and QVP (QVR Pro appliances). It is an out-of-bounds read that could allow remote authenticated administrators to obtain secret values. CVE-2023-25263
Stimulsoft Designer (Desktop) 2023.1.4–2023.1.5 is affected. Decompiling Stimulsoft.report.dll allows an attacker to decrypt any connection string stored in .mrt files due to a static secret used across tested versions and OSes.
